What is Chemical Engineering?

Chemical Engineers focus on Useful Chemistry and Biology To solve problems and produce materials profitably

Petrochemicals Pharmaceuticals

Computer chips Polymers

Biomedical instruments and devices Tissue engineering

Chemical Engineering Co-op Opportunities

Students start their co-op experience at the beginning of their Sophomore year. Among companies participating in the program are the following:

• GE Plastics

• Dow Chemical

• Marathon Ashland Petroleum

• Shepherd Chemical

• Dow Corning

• Lubrizol

• Procter & Gamble

• Eli-Lilly

• Cognis

• BP/Amoco

• Bayer

• Batelle

• Rohm & Haas

• Intel

Chemical Engineering Curriculum (cont.)

Freshman Yr.

• Chemistry

• Calculus I-III

• English

• Physics

• Computer Language

• Introduction to Engineering

Sophomore Yr.

• Calculus IV

• Differential Equations

• Organic Chemistry

• Mechanics I

• Strength of Materials

• Basic Thermodynamics

• Material & Energy Balances

• Engineering Biology

(5)

Chemical Engineering Curriculum (cont.)

Pre-Junior Yr.

• Basic Electric Circuits

• Physical Chemistry

• Chem. Eng.

Thermodynamics

• Nature & Properties of Materials

• Computer Methods

• Equilibrium Processes

• Principle Heat Transfer

Junior Yr.

• Analytical Chemistry

• Technical Writing

• Principles of Mass Transfer

• Chem. E. Lab IV

• Chemical Reactions

• Process Dynamics

(6)

Chemical Engineering Curriculum (cont.)

Senior Yr.

• Chem. E Lab V

• Chemical Engineering Systems

• Process Design I & II

• Chemical Engineering Seminar

• Technical Electives
